In today’s press conference, NCOC Head Asad Umar said, “Complete lockdown is not a viable solution to control COVID-19”. NCOC Head rules out complete lockdown in Karachi. Emphasizing the importance of getting vaccinated, he said, “The only solution to avoid corona is just precaution, can’t compete with coronavirus by closing the country”. Adding that we will impose more restrictions from 31st August.
